Summary
1 Cent, Issued by Kwangtung (Guangdong), China, Year 5 (1916)
Minted by Canton (Guangzhou)
Obverse Description
At centre, within circle of beads four Chinese characters; around, outside circle of beads, 10 characters
Reverse Description
At centre, within circle of beads, 1; around above, KWANG-TUNG PROVINCE; around below, ONE CENT
Edge Description
Plain
Significance
This coin type was struck in both bronze and brass from 1911.
